Job Description

Job Responsibilities

  • Assist the Pharmacist in dispensing drugs according to a prescription issued by the doctor. In case the prescribed medicines are not available, arrange the same from the in-house pharmacies for the honor of 100% prescription. Substitution of medicines is to be consulted with the doctor
  • Cross check the issuing medicines with the bill concerning patient name, items name, quantity, expiry and acknowledge the bill
  • Checking out the availability of stock in the pharmacy and based on the availability of stock-raising the indent for the stock
  • Customer Service

  • To counsel the patients /customers on health, the reaction of medicines
  • To maintain good relations with customers/doctorsTo maintain the free home delivery register and follow-up the medicines deliveries to the customers in time
  • Handle all the inbound calls primarily focusing on drug information, patient counseling/education, and free home delivery orders. Also, handle patient queries and issues concerning drug therapy and drug information
  • Handle cash in billing counter as and when required
  • Cold Chain Management

  • Storing the drugs under proper conditions of refrigeration and security
  • To prepare bills in computer and collect the cash
  • Check quantity, MRP, batch number, and date of expiry of the received items from stores before entering into computer Inventory Management & Sales
  • To enter stocks in computer and take the printout of receipt from stores (RS) for cross-checking with items issues list from stores based on the stock availability If necessary importing/exporting the stock from nearby pharmacies through BT (Branch Transfers)
  • If a stock is not available at near pharmacies, directly communicating with DC – in charge and visiting the DC and collecting the necessary stock with the period based on the emergency
  • To maintain the record for no stock items and follow-up the same
  • Ensure that 100% physical stock is tallied according to category (Tablets, Syrups, Injections, Fluids, Ointments, Liquids, Capsules, Powders, Drops, Surgicals, and Miscellaneous) twice a week. Daily rack wise verification of fast-moving items
  • Ensure shift hand-over and take-over is given before leaving the work area
  • Focus on sales and strive to attain the target of the pharmacy
  • Perform any other job assigned by the in-charge as per exigencies of work

    Job Description: Chef de Partie (Bakery & Confectionery)

    Department: Food & Beverage (F&B)

    Location: Good Shepherd International School, Ooty

    Reports To: Head – Food & Beverage / Pastry Chef


    Position Summary

    The Chef de Partie (Bakery & Confectionery) will be responsible for producing high-quality breads, pastries, desserts, and confectionery items to serve students, staff, and guests at GSIS. This role requires creativity, precision, and strong technical expertise in bakery and pastry arts, ensuring products are both nutritious and appealing.


    Key Responsibilities
    • Prepare and bake breads, cakes, pastries, cookies, and confectionery items to high standards of quality and presentation.

    • Assist in developing bakery and dessert menus, incorporating seasonal ingredients and nutritional requirements.

    • Ensure consistency in taste, texture, and presentation across all bakery products.

    • Monitor daily production schedules and manage workflow efficiently.

    • Maintain high standards of hygiene, sanitation, and food safety in the bakery section.

    • Control wastage by effective storage, portioning, and usage of ingredients.

    • Train, supervise, and guide commis chefs or kitchen assistants assigned to the bakery section.

    • Support large-scale catering needs during school events, celebrations, and functions.

    • Collaborate with the wider F&B team to maintain GSIS culinary standards.


    Qualifications & Skills
    • Diploma/Certification in Bakery & Confectionery, Pastry Arts, or Hotel Management.

    • Minimum 4–6 years of experience in bakery/pastry, preferably in hotels, institutions, or resorts.

    • Strong expertise in artisan breads, desserts, pastries, and modern confectionery techniques.

    • Knowledge of food safety and hygiene practices (HACCP preferred).

    • Creativity and ability to innovate with recipes and presentations.

    • Good teamwork, communication, and time-management skills.

    Good Shepherd International School (GSIS) is a world-class educational institution dedicated to academic excellence and holistic student development. Our   boarding program   plays a crucial role in nurturing responsible, disciplined, and well-rounded individuals. We are seeking   committed and compassionate Boarding House Parents   to oversee the   safety, welfare, and overall development of boarding students .
    Position Summary
    Boarding House Parents will be responsible for the   daily care, discipline, and well-being of students   living in the boarding house. They will act as   mentors, caregivers, and role models , ensuring a safe, structured, and nurturing environment.
    Key Responsibilities
    1. Student Supervision & Daily Routine Management

    • Wake up students at 5:30 AM   for morning workouts and ensure punctuality.
    • Supervise students'   morning routine , ensuring they are prepared for the day.
    • Escort students to and from   academic sessions, extracurricular activities, and other school events .
    • Ensure students follow the   school's schedule and daily routines   effectively.
    2. Dining Hall Assistance & Student Well-Being
    • Assist students at the   dining hall   during meal times, ensuring they follow dining etiquette.
    • Monitor students'   nutrition and hygiene , encouraging healthy eating habits.
    • Address students'   emotional, personal, and social concerns , providing a supportive environment.
    3. Housekeeping & Discipline Maintenance
    • Supervise   housekeeping staff   to ensure dormitories are kept clean, organized, and well-maintained.
    • Conduct   daily room inspections   and enforce cleanliness standards.
    • Implement and uphold   boarding house rules, discipline, and behavioural expectations .
    4. Safety, Welfare, and Pastoral Care
    • Ensure students'   physical and emotional safety , reporting any concerns to school authorities.
    • Serve as a   mentor and guide , fostering a respectful and supportive atmosphere.
    • Mediate   conflicts and provide counselling support   when necessary.
    • Oversee student   medical needs and emergencies , coordinating with the school nurse.
    5. Night Supervision & Lights-Out Routine
    • Ensure students return to the boarding house on time in the evening.
    • Enforce   lights-out policy at 10:00 PM , ensuring students get adequate rest.
    • Conduct   night checks   to confirm students are in their rooms and maintaining discipline.
    Qualifications & Requirements
    Required:
    • Minimum   3 years of experience   as a   school warden, hostel warden, or boarding house parent .
    • Strong leadership, communication, and interpersonal skills .
    • Ability to   mentor, discipline, and support students from diverse backgrounds .
    • High level of   responsibility, patience, and empathy   in handling adolescent students.
    Preferred:
    • Background in   teaching, counselling, or student welfare   is a plus.
    • Familiarity with   boarding school environments and international school cultures .
    • Experience in   first aid and basic student healthcare management .

    Job Summary:

    The Rooms Division Manager is responsible for managing the operational aspects of the Front Office, Housekeeping, Concierge, and Guest Services departments to ensure the highest standards of guest satisfaction. This role focuses on efficient room allocation, guest experience, staff supervision, and adherence to service and cleanliness standards.

    Key Responsibilities: 1. Operations Oversight
    • Oversee the daily operations of the Front Office and Housekeeping departments.
    • Ensure smooth guest check-in/check-out processes and overall service delivery.
    • Monitor room occupancy, availability, and revenue optimization in coordination with the sales and reservations team.
    • Coordinate closely with Maintenance for room readiness and upkeep.
    2. Guest Experience
    • Maintain high standards of guest service and hospitality across departments.
    • Resolve guest complaints and feedback promptly and professionally.
    • Review guest feedback and implement service improvements as needed.
    • Promote a guest-first culture throughout the Rooms Division.
    3. Staff Management
    • Recruit, train, and supervise front office agents, housekeeping supervisors, and other support staff.
    • Prepare duty rosters and ensure optimal staffing levels.
    • Conduct regular team briefings, performance evaluations, and skill development sessions.
    4. Financial and Administrative Responsibilities
    • Prepare departmental budgets and control operational costs.
    • Monitor departmental expenses and implement cost-effective strategies.
    • Ensure effective inventory control for housekeeping supplies and amenities.
    • Maintain reports on occupancy, revenue, guest feedback, and staffing.
    5. Standards & Compliance
    • Ensure all rooms and public areas meet cleanliness and quality standards.
    • Ensure safety, hygiene, and security compliance in line with hotel and local regulations.
    • Uphold brand standards and service protocols across departments.
    Key Skills and Competencies:
    • Strong leadership and team management skills
    • Excellent organizational and time management abilities
    • Exceptional communication and interpersonal skills
    • Knowledge of PMS (Property Management Systems) like Opera, IDS, or similar
    • Deep understanding of front office and housekeeping operations
    • Guest-centric attitude and problem-solving capabilities
    • Financial acumen and budgeting skills
    Qualifications:
    • Diploma in Hotel Management or Hospitality
    • Minimum 57 years of experience in hotel operations, with at least 2 years in a managerial role
    • Knowledge of housekeeping and front office processes
    • Familiarity with hotel software systems and reporting tools
